NumerikZ.
Formation

🚀 10 astuces pour rendre votre site web ultra rapide

NumerikZ ‱
#CodeFast#formation#coding#entrepreneur#SaaS

Votre site est-il lent Ă  charger ? Pas de panique ! On vous donne 10 astuces concrĂštes et faciles Ă  appliquer pour booster sa vitesse. 🌟 Une page rapide, c’est une meilleure expĂ©rience utilisateur, un meilleur SEO et des visiteurs plus heureux. Let’s go !

1. Activez la compression GZIP ou Brotli

Compressez vos fichiers HTML, CSS, et JS avant de les envoyer au navigateur. Résultat ? Des tailles de fichier réduites et un chargement beaucoup plus rapide !

Comment faire ?

  • Sur un serveur Apache :
AddOutputFilterByType DEFLATE text/html text/css application/javascript
  • Sur Nginx :
gzip on;
gzip_types text/plain text/css application/json application/javascript;

2. Chargez les images de façon intelligente

Les images sont souvent les plus lourdes. Voici trois techniques incontournables :

  • Utilisez le format WebP ou AVIF : Plus lĂ©ger et de meilleure qualitĂ©.
  • Mettez en place le lazy loading avec l’attribut HTML loading="lazy".
  • Redimensionnez vos images pour correspondre aux tailles rĂ©elles utilisĂ©es sur votre site.
<img src="image.webp" loading="lazy" alt="Optimisation image rapide" />

3. Minifiez vos fichiers CSS et JS

Les espaces inutiles, commentaires et lignes de code superflues ? On s’en dĂ©barrasse ! Utilisez des outils comme :

Et si vous travaillez avec un bundler comme Webpack ou Vite, la minification est intégrée par défaut.

4. Implémentez un CDN (Content Delivery Network)

Un CDN rĂ©partit les fichiers statiques de votre site (images, JS, CSS) sur des serveurs dans le monde entier. Vos visiteurs reçoivent les fichiers depuis le serveur le plus proche. 🌍

👉 Exemple de CDN populaires : Cloudflare, AWS CloudFront, Fastly.

5. Utilisez le caching Ă  bon escient

Évitez de recharger les mĂȘmes fichiers encore et encore grĂące au caching.

  • Cache navigateur :
<IfModule mod_expires.c>
    ExpiresActive On
    ExpiresByType text/css "access plus 1 year"
    ExpiresByType image/jpeg "access plus 1 year"
</IfModule>
  • Cache serveur : Configurez un plugin si vous utilisez WordPress, comme WP Rocket ou W3 Total Cache.

6. Priorisez le contenu visible avec critical CSS

Chargez en prioritĂ© le CSS essentiel pour que le contenu visible s’affiche rapidement. Le reste peut attendre ! Utilisez des outils comme Critical pour gĂ©nĂ©rer automatiquement ce CSS.

<style>
  /* Critical CSS ici */
</style>

7. RĂ©duisez les requĂȘtes HTTP

Chaque Ă©lĂ©ment de votre page (images, CSS, JS) dĂ©clenche une requĂȘte. Plus il y en a, plus le chargement est lent.

  • Combinez les fichiers CSS et JS.
  • Utilisez des sprites CSS pour vos icĂŽnes.

8. Mettez en place le préchargement et le pré-rendu

Anticipez les besoins de vos visiteurs avec :

  • <link rel="preload"> pour les fichiers critiques.
  • <link rel="prerender"> pour les pages souvent visitĂ©es aprĂšs celle en cours.
<link rel="preload" href="style.css" as="style">
<link rel="prerender" href="/next-page.html">

9. Passez Ă  HTTP/2 (ou HTTP/3)

HTTP/2 permet de charger plusieurs fichiers en parallĂšle via une seule connexion. RĂ©sultat : un gain Ă©norme en vitesse, surtout pour les pages riches en fichiers.

Astuce : La plupart des hébergeurs modernes comme OVH ou AWS proposent HTTP/2 par défaut.

10. Surveillez vos performances réguliÚrement

Les optimisations, c’est bien, mais il faut vĂ©rifier qu’elles fonctionnent !

Ces outils vous donnent un score de performance et des conseils personnalisés.

🌟 Conclusion

Un site rapide, c’est un site gagnant. Avec ces 10 astuces, vous ĂȘtes prĂȘt Ă  offrir une expĂ©rience utilisateur fluide et agrĂ©able. Besoin d’aide pour optimiser votre site ? Contactez-nous chez NumerikZ, on adore relever ce genre de dĂ©fi ! 🚀


Tu veux d’autres conseils ? Explore notre blog et deviens un pro de l’optimisation web !

← Voir tout les articles